#1b3bcb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b3bcb is composed of 10.6% red, 23.1%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.7% cyan, 70.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 229.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 45.1%. #1b3bcb color hex could be obtained by blending #3676ff with #000097.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#1b3bcb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b3bcb has RGB values of R:27, G:59, B:203 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 1784779.
